Petrus Resources Declares Monthly Dividend for July 2026

Petrus Resources (TSX: PRQ, OTC: PTRUF) announced a routine monthly dividend declaration of CAD $0.01 per share, payable July 31, 2026, to shareholders of record as of July 15, 2026. This represents standard capital return activity typical of mature or income-focused energy companies, with the dividend designated as eligible under Canadian tax law, providing potential tax efficiency for registered Canadian holders.

The announcement carries minimal market-moving significance. Monthly dividend declarations are ordinary corporate governance events, particularly common among Canadian energy and oil & gas producers seeking to maintain shareholder income and capital distribution consistency. The fixed CAD $0.01 per-share amount suggests a disciplined, predictable payout policy rather than a responsive earnings surprise or material business development.

PTRUF's correlation to broad market sentiment remains weak, as the news is company-specific administration rather than reflecting macroeconomic conditions, sector rotation, or energy price movements. The timing during summer months is routine administrative scheduling. No earnings catalyst, reserves announcement, or operational update accompanies this disclosure.

Sector implication: Energy sector exposure remains modest and neutral. This dividend activity does not signal management confidence shifts, balance sheet concerns, or hedging strategy changes—merely mechanical capital distribution aligned with established policy. Canadian energy equities trading on TSX or OTC venues typically trade on commodity price dynamics and geopolitical supply concerns far more than dividend declarations.
